Scapegoating common enemies, Comment on INFID Newsletter “UN Reform, the USA, and Our Position” by Ivan al Hadar


15 September 2005

With great interest I noticed the latest special edition of the INFID newsletter. In his lead article titled “UN Reform, the USA, and Our Position” the director of this big international network of NGOs concerned with Indonesia (INFID stands for International NGO Forum on Indonesian Development) deals at some length with the need to reform the UN. Watch Indonesia! and other NGOs write Members of the UN Security Council on Commission of Experts & Timor Justice


August 22, 2005

Watch Indonesia! and other NGOs write Members of the UN Security Council General to express concern that the report of the independent Commission of Experts appointed to review the prosecution of serious violations of human rights in Timor-Leste in 1999 has not yet been scheduled for discussion by the Security Council. Pulp Factory Kiani Kertas in the limelight again


 

Watch Indonesia!, August 2005

Latest developments from Kalimantan

by Vinda Nairus and Marianne Klute

translated by Petra Stockmann and Christoph Assheuer

PT Kiani Kertas is in the headlines again – and had been so for years. Formerly, it belonged to the empire of timber baron Bob Hasan, one of Suharto’s buddies.
